Media Pluralism Monitor

Where
European Union
When
2021
Who
Centre for Media Pluralism and Media Freedom (independent but funded by the European Commission)
Describe the main features of the policy/measure: 
Measuring and monitoring risks to media pluralism and freedom including in the area of ‘social inclusiveness’
What are the results achieved so far through the implementation of the policy/measure?: 
Regular comparative monitoring of media pluralism and freedom in each EU Member State
Financial resources allocated to the policy/measure in USD: 
$1 190 000 in 2019 $1 190 000 in 2020
Partner(s) engaged in the implementation of the measure: 
Name of partnerType of entity
CMPF, its network in all EU Member States and the European Commission (funding and oversight)
Public Sector
Has the implementation of the policy/measure been evaluated?: 
YES
If yes, what are the main conclusions/recommendations?: 
Recommendations cover 4 areas: Basic Protection, Market Plurality, Political Independence, and Social Inclusiveness
